For Cubs, it’s all arms on deck for do-or-die Game 5: ‘We’re going to have everybody available’

Yahoo SportsSaturday, October 11, 2025 at 1:11:00 AM
PositiveSports
The Chicago Cubs are gearing up for a crucial Game 5 in their National League Division Series against the Milwaukee Brewers, following a strong 6-0 victory in Game 4. Catcher Carson Kelly emphasized the importance of rest for the pitching staff, highlighting the team's readiness to give their all in this do-or-die match. This game is pivotal not just for the Cubs' playoff hopes but also for the excitement it brings to fans and the city of Chicago, as they rally behind their team in this high-stakes moment.
